North-West Govs To Partner US To Tackle Insecurity, Others


Governors of the Northwest zone have said that they were strengthening partnership with the United States Department of State and Defence to see areas of collaboration in tackling the challenges of banditry and terrorism now ravaging the region.
Governor Uba Sani of Kaduna State spoke in an interview with Channels Television on the sidelines of the ongoing meeting between 10 Northern Governors and the United States Institute of Peace in Washington.

Sani noted that the Nortuwest governors were also in discussions with experts in the United States on how to strengthen education, healthcare and social development which were also critical towards addressing the intractable security challenges in the region.
The governor who lamented the negative impact of insecurity in Kaduna and other states in the North-West Zone,  pointed out that some of the deliberations and recommendations made by security experts at the meeting, included the need to the adopt kinetic and non-kinetic measures to restore peace and security.
They also noted the possibility of engaging with the bandits if the need arises and collaborating with the office of the National Security Adviser on defence management system.
